Hi,
Everybody's seen that Buzz was not playable because of the lack of USB plugin.
Not anymore now, big thanks to Sir GiGaHeRz for releasing the sources of his great USBqemu plugin for keyboard. I've modded this plugin especially for supporting the buzzers that Buzz uses.
Now, I'll tell you how to use this plugin mod :
Config :
This plugin mod is designed for everybody, even the n00bs Everything is automatic, you don't have to configure anything so don't care about the config window.
Usage :
Download the plugin mod in the attachments.
Plug your buzzers into any USB port of your PC (don't expect using your keyboard, it's done in order to avoid piracy).
Launch PCSX2. The console should say "Buzzers found !!!" and each buzzer lamp should be tested. If not, tell me.
Launch the game. Everything is automatic, buttons and lamps should work fine, I tested myself.
Note : when you close PCSX2, the lamps of the buzzers may keep switched on. Replug your buzzers if you don't want that.
What plugins I recommend you to use with this game:
GS : Use ZeroGS DirectX version or the latest version of GSdx9/GSdx. ZeroGS OpenGL version renders a very ugly image (blurry and "holes").
SPU2 : Use Peops SPU2, else the sound will be repeated due to PCSX2 being slow (for me).
Pad : Use any plugin. Anyway you won't use your pad in this game.
CDVD : Dump an ISO of your game and use a ISO plugin, else DVD accesses will cause lags.
USB : Use this plugin mod
Dev9 and FireWire : don't mind.
Encountered problems :
Corrupt or missing textures (minor).
Game slow on my C2D E6300 computer (30-40 FPS).
What I modded :
First I changed the VID and PID in the keyboard device descriptor. By doing this I got the game to boot.
After I added support for output reports, used for switching the lamps on/off.
I rewritten the usb_keyboard_poll func for the buzzers.
And I added a detection loop to acquire handle to the buzzers, and a Win32-only I/O system (ReadFile/WriteFile).
Download the plugin mod below and enjoy playing Buzz on PCSX2 !!!
Oh, and I forgot : PCSX2 Team, don't forget to update your compatibility list !
PS : If you encounter problems with lamps, re-download the plugin. Before releasing, I changed a thing and I didn't test, so I didn't see I broke the lamps. I re-attached a new plugin that fixes it.
Download the plugin below:
Everybody's seen that Buzz was not playable because of the lack of USB plugin.
Not anymore now, big thanks to Sir GiGaHeRz for releasing the sources of his great USBqemu plugin for keyboard. I've modded this plugin especially for supporting the buzzers that Buzz uses.
Now, I'll tell you how to use this plugin mod :
Config :
This plugin mod is designed for everybody, even the n00bs Everything is automatic, you don't have to configure anything so don't care about the config window.
Usage :
Download the plugin mod in the attachments.
Plug your buzzers into any USB port of your PC (don't expect using your keyboard, it's done in order to avoid piracy).
Launch PCSX2. The console should say "Buzzers found !!!" and each buzzer lamp should be tested. If not, tell me.
Launch the game. Everything is automatic, buttons and lamps should work fine, I tested myself.
Note : when you close PCSX2, the lamps of the buzzers may keep switched on. Replug your buzzers if you don't want that.
What plugins I recommend you to use with this game:
GS : Use ZeroGS DirectX version or the latest version of GSdx9/GSdx. ZeroGS OpenGL version renders a very ugly image (blurry and "holes").
SPU2 : Use Peops SPU2, else the sound will be repeated due to PCSX2 being slow (for me).
Pad : Use any plugin. Anyway you won't use your pad in this game.
CDVD : Dump an ISO of your game and use a ISO plugin, else DVD accesses will cause lags.
USB : Use this plugin mod
Dev9 and FireWire : don't mind.
Encountered problems :
Corrupt or missing textures (minor).
Game slow on my C2D E6300 computer (30-40 FPS).
What I modded :
First I changed the VID and PID in the keyboard device descriptor. By doing this I got the game to boot.
After I added support for output reports, used for switching the lamps on/off.
I rewritten the usb_keyboard_poll func for the buzzers.
And I added a detection loop to acquire handle to the buzzers, and a Win32-only I/O system (ReadFile/WriteFile).
Download the plugin mod below and enjoy playing Buzz on PCSX2 !!!
Oh, and I forgot : PCSX2 Team, don't forget to update your compatibility list !
PS : If you encounter problems with lamps, re-download the plugin. Before releasing, I changed a thing and I didn't test, so I didn't see I broke the lamps. I re-attached a new plugin that fixes it.
Download the plugin below: